      The contract states If any payment is not paid within 10 calendar days after it is due, you agree to pay a late charge. Accordingly,late fees post on the 11th calendar day after payment is due, should the minimum monthly payment not be remitted. Should payment not be received in thirty days, the account becomes past due and updated accordingly to the credit bureaus.

      Due to the acquisition of **************** on January 31,2017, any and all assignments to **************** belong to Castle Credit. That includes any and all assignments dated at any time, before or after the acquisition date. This account was opened after the acquisition and the assignment automatically belongs to Castle Credit.

      The contract states If you pay all or any part of the balance early, you may be entitled to a refund of a part of the finance charge. The contract scheduled a thirty-six month payment plan, with monthly payments of $112.59. The account was often paid late; however final payment was remitted ahead of schedule. Payments were remitted late on fifteen occasions and a check was returned by the issuing bank on one occasion. When payments are not remitted timely, the account balance and finance charge balance do not decrease timely. Late fees and retuned check fees also cause the account balance to increase, not decrease.
